External camera is really more of a cheat. Espeically if one is playing for realism. With one press of a key you can: - see where depth charges are falling, in order that you might know where to manuever to avoid them. - Scroll through an entire convoy to get an idea of size , escort strength, and position - identify and ascertain if a sound or radar contact is worth chasing from 20 NM away without ever having popped a periscope, or even surfaced. - See where your torpedos hit and/or follow a wounded target in order to find out if more torpedo's are required or, say for instance, if that BB you tagged is falling out of formation while your being pounded by it's escorts. etc etc,all these things give you knowledge that no submarine captain at the time period would be able to know. The external cameras give away far too much info. Not to mention it breaks the claustiphobic atmoshere that is being on a submarine. In my opinion, if you have the external cam on, your not playing 100% realism. Eyecandy above all, sadly, is the unspoken mantra of many people. The best compromise of eyecandy to gameplay that i've been able to come up with while having the free cam enabled is to simply disable the next/previous unit cam. But if one was going for realism, then i think the best compromise is: - is the free roaming bridge cam - disabled next/previous unit cam - disabled the normal free cam - enable event cam But If your really hardcore, then the event cam would probably go too. Personally, im not that hardcore. lol. |

>>engines get damaged(usually destroyed) too easy again during depth charge attacks I reverted the change that caused this because odds of the player having the crewman who can repair destroyed objects isn't very good. >>The crew's vision is the other. I increased their spotting abilities a bit. It's not radarlike, like it was before, but not as nearsighted as the original beta adjustment. >>I didnt care for the new sounds or skins either Sound changes will be as an optional mod. In the end i decided to stick with the current sounds. I'll point out here, that adjusting sound volumes and pitch's and such is hard because everyones sound capabilities on their PC's vary so much. Tune for one, screw up another. Skin wise, did you try them, or just assume they were too clean? One issue ive had with them is the area around the bridge is .. umm too clean or textureless. I fixed that in all the skins. I also resized them all back to stock resolutions. That could be a problem for some, but i thought it necessary for performance reasons. You might want to check out the latest beta files. Also included is no missing/zombie/werewolf/staring eyeballs on the crew, and a new night scope texture with green illuminated crosshairs. Currently rewriting the campaign from scratch, while CA works his magic with the officers country interior. |
